The java.nio.CharBuffer.allocate method is a static method in the CharBuffer class of the java.nio package in Java. This method is used to allocate a new CharBuffer with the specified capacity. It returns a new CharBuffer that is created using the specified capacity and has its position set to zero and its limit set to the capacity. The newly allocated CharBuffer is ready for reading and writing operations.
